Accompanying the technical descriptions, we present research that displays the effectiveness of the technology and show what kind of results can be obtained when using eye tracking in VR. This paper will explore the methods and tools which can be applied in the implementation of experiments using eye tracking in VR following the example of one case study. In combination, these two techniques allow unprecedented monitoring and control of human behavior in semi-realistic conditions. Techniques for eye tracking were introduced more than a century ago and are now an established technique in psychological experiments, yet recent development makes it versatile and affordable. An experiment which is using VR takes place in a highly controlled environment and allows for a more in-depth amount of information to be gathered about the actions of a subject. It offers a lab environment with high immersion and close alignment with reality. VR itself is an emerging technology on the consumer market, which will create many new opportunities in research. The headset will also include eye tracking, vibrations for immersion, and have cameras embedded in the VR headset to remove the need for an external camera. Sony also confirmed the rumor that the PSVR 2 will beat out Quest 2's resolution with a whopping 2000×2040 pixels per eye. For starters, the headset will have an OLED screen with 4K HDR and feature up to 120 HZ for the refresh rate. That said, Sony took to the stage during CES 2022 and wrote up a blog post to tell fans what the PlayStation VR 2 has in store.
